After this film, the veteran director said he is already set to work on another project and will tap Andi to play the lead again. Direk Carlo admitted Andi has become one of his favorite actresses to work with. In Angela Markado, Andi plays the role of a woman who survives a gang rape and seeks revenge from each of her rapists. Direk Carlo admitted shooting five different rape scenes with Andi proved to be the most challenging part of the movie for him.
